What Does “Texas Hold’em Flop” Mean?
The Flop in Texas Hold’em refers to the second round of betting in the game. During this phase, three community cards are dealt face up on the table after the initial betting round is completed.
Key Points About the Flop:
Community Cards: The Flop introduces three cards that all players can use to create their best hand.
Betting Round: Following the Flop, a new round of betting begins. The player to the left of the dealer button acts first, and the action proceeds clockwise around the table.
Player Options: In this round, players can choose to check (pass the action to the next player), bet, call, raise, or fold, depending on their strategy and the strength of their hand.
Understanding the Flop is crucial for mastering Texas Hold’em, as it significantly impacts your hand and betting decisions.
